Abstract
This paper presents modeling and simulation of micro cantilever based resonant sensor which uses piezoelectric excitation and detection. Length and width analysis is carried out for maximum displacement at resonance. The proposed design is tested for mass sensitiveness, with conditioning electronics using Coventorware.
